Development of phosphonate-terminated magnetic mesoporous silica nanoparticles for pH-controlled release of doxorubicin and improved tumor accumulation

In this study, phosphonate-terminated magnetic mesoporous nanoparticles (pMMSNs) was designed by incorporation of MNPs in the center of mesoporous silica nanoparticles (MSNs) and followed by grafting phosphonate group on to the surface of MMSNs.
